" A superb and spacious pre war semi detached home situated on a very large corner plot between Accrington and Huncoat. Well presented and proportioned accommodation comprises entrance porch, inner hallway, bay fronted lounge, dining room, separate kitchen, three bedrooms to the first floor and modern family bathroom. To the rear the property also has lower ground floor access to three large and functional cellar rooms offering ideal potential for further conversion to living space or alternative use. The property is part double glazed, gas centrally heated and enjoys a significant plot on the corner of Burnley Road And Carlisle Road with well stocked and planted gardens front and rear, patio areas to the side and rear and significant hard standing providing parking for five/six vehicles and access to a detached garage. An ideal family home in a highly desirable location, viewing essential, by appointment only.
